How to Climb Mount Fuji

Mount Fuji is 3,776 meters tall and stands almost 2,000 meters higher than every mountain around it. Tons of people complete the trip to the top each year, but it's not an easy climb. If you want to reach the summit, you have to battle with altitude, weather and the mountains relentless gradient. All our challenges that can be overcome, but it can be a daunting climb, especially to those who've never climbed such a tall mountain before.
